Paper Clay, Magic Water, Magic Mud recipe, slip
When to use Magic Water? It's used when the bond between two pieces of clay is a suspect for cracking during drying or bisque firing. Cracks can occur in the following conditions: When one piece of clay dries faster than the other which typically occurs when it has a smaller mass or thinner than the other piece (e.g., a mug handle). When one clay piece is applied to another piece that is already a dryer leather-hard.
